Gene: NOVA2

Green List (high evidence)

NOVA2 (NOVA alternative splicing regulator 2)
EnsemblGeneIds (GRCh38): ENSG00000104967
EnsemblGeneIds (GRCh37): ENSG00000104967
OMIM: 601991, Gene2Phenotype
NOVA2 is in 6 panels

1 review

Zornitza Stark (Victorian Clinical Genetics Services; Australian Genomics)

Green List (high evidence)

Six individuals with de novo frameshift variants resulting in C-terminal extension suggesting partial LoF as mechanism.
Sources: Literature
Created: 26 Mar 2020, 9:57 a.m.

Mode of inheritance
MONOALLELIC, autosomal or pseudoautosomal, NOT imprinted

Phenotypes
Neurodevelopmental disorder with or without autistic features and/or structural brain abnormalities, MIM# 618859
